A ball is dropped from a height of 8 meters. Each time it
hits the ground, it rebounds 3/4 of the distance it has
fallen. In theory, how far will the ball travel before
coming to rest?
Answers were Sorted based on User's Feedback
Answer / hemant gakkhar
solution results in an infinite geometric progression....
8 + 2*8*3/4 + 2*8*(3/4)exp2 + 2*8*(3/4)exp3...sum up to infinity.......
theoretically the process continues till infinite
8 + 2*8*3/4 { 1 + 3/4 +(3/4)exp2 + ....up to infinity }
8 + 2*8*3/4 { 1/(1-1/4) }
8 + 48
56
